Arsenal set asking price for Joe Willock
Arsenal set asking price for Joe Willock
Arsenal are prepared to consider offers of around £30m for Joe Willock during the forthcoming transfer window.
The 21-year-old made the switch to Newcastle United on loan in January, and he has excelled for them by scoring six Premier League goals.
He has recently netted in five successive appearances, and Magpies boss Steve Bruce is keen on signing him permanently.
According to Fabrizio Romano, the Gunners will demand a premium price for the midfielder amid his impressive loan stint.
He was valued at £20m last year, but the club have upped their price tag to around £30m ahead of this summer's transfer window.
Willock has two years remaining on his contract, and the Gunners' hierarchy are open to selling him as part of the summer overhaul.
Aside from Willock, Eddie Nketiah, Reiss Nelson and Ainsley Maitland-Niles are among the other graduates, who could leave.
Maitland-Niles is attracting interest from Everton, Leicester City, Manchester United, Southampton and Wolverhampton Wanderers.
